Carla Kirts talks about seeing the announcement for her position at the University of Alaska Fairbanks, envisioning taking a traditional position in a department instead of starting up a program in agricultural education, developing a program, aspects of agriculture other than just farming, aspects of the position, developing an agricultural education program which will eventually have a B.S. program, working within the School of Natural Resources and teaching a couple of courses, working with the high school and postsecondary teachers throughout the state, a community college in the state developing an associate's degree in agriculture, students having the option to stay in Alaska for their four year degree if the UAF program is developed, tailoring the new program for Alaska and not basing it on other states and developing the program based on Alaska's needs.
